I'm Really Concerned About The State Of The Star Wars Fandom Right Now
The divide among fans started with Lucasfilm's expectations of them with the release of the Prequel Trilogy.
They expected the fans who were kids for the originals would flock to the prequels with their children. They did for the first, but confidence waned as the films grew progressively worse. It did not help that the twists in the original trilogy were undermined by some plot developments.
Lucasfilm also failed to realise that younger audiences expect more of a plot in movies.
Disney have been hampered by their rush to recoup the money spent to acquire Lucasfilm.
They are depending too much on origin stories and not on original material. For example in "Solo: A Star Wars story", they could have put Han Solo in the worst situations, but you knew he and Chewbacca would survive because they would be in the cantina.
Disney need to slow and change their approach and concentrate on creating new material within the Star Wars universe while, at the same time, respecting new audiences as well as acknowleding the original fan-base.
